What is the significance of Pepper in American Horror Story?

1 answer
2024-12-04 22:32

The significance of Pepper in American Horror Story is multi - faceted. Firstly, she is a key part of the visual and thematic landscape of the freak show storylines. Her appearance and mannerisms are designed to shock and also to evoke sympathy. Secondly, her relationships, like with other members of the freak show, highlight the importance of community among the outcasts. Her story also touches on the idea of how society's view of 'normal' can be cruel and unjust, making her a powerful character for exploring deeper themes within the series.
